The wife was away so i broke out my Return of the Living Dead steel book. In a year of stellar releases I can't see anything beating this in terms of comprehensiveness and value for money. For a tenner - beautifully designed steel book, beautifully designed booklet, pristine movie transfer, fantastic 2 hour doc on the movie (even the failed SFX guy who got sacked shows up - kudos to him) and loads more stuff I didn't have time to watch. Never an all time fav movie of mine - more a good laugh than anything else - but what a release. Oh for the same treatment for Creepshow, Carrie, Lifeforce or numerous other 80s greats from my Fangoria devouring heyday!
